Human Resources Degree Program at Youngstown State University

Youngstown State University (YSU) offers a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ration in Human Resource Management (BSBA in HRM) program designed to equip students with the skills to manage a company’s most valuable asset: its people. The program aims to shape capable leaders for diverse industries, and is tailored for individuals who enjoy working with people and possess excellent communication and negotiation skills.

The curriculum is diversified, covering essential areas such as recruitment and selection, training and development, compensation and benefits, and employee relations. A key highlight is that the HRM curriculum has been reviewed and approved by the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M), ensuring its alignment with SHRM HR Curriculum Guidelines.

Graduates can expect a wide array of career options, including roles like recruiters, placement managers, trainers, compensation analysts, and potentially advancing to executive positions such as Vice President of HR or Chief HR Officer. The text notes a positive job growth outlook in the field, citing Bureau of Labor Statistics projections of up to 9% growth from 2016 to 2026.

The program provides enriching student experiences, including the opportunity to join the student chapter of SHRM and potentially become eligible for the SHRM Certified Professional (SHRM-CP) exam (eligibility restrictions apply). There is also a strong emphasis on internships, which offer paid opportunities to apply knowledge in real-world settings.

YSU’s business programs, including the BSBA in HRM within the Williamson College of Business Administration, are accredited by AACSB International. This accreditation is held by only 5% of the world’s business programs, signifying a high-quality business education. Admissions requirements include a high school diploma or GED. Applicants must submit a high school or GED transcript. While ACT or SAT scores are optional for general admission, they may be required for entry into some majors. Unconditional admission typically requires a cumulative weighted or core unweighted high school GPA of 2.00 or higher and an ACT composite score of 17 or higher or an SAT composite score of 920 or higher. The Fall Application Deadline mentioned is August 1.

Frequently Asked Questions About Youngstown State University

What Type of School is Youngstown State University? 4-year, Public


What type of Human Resources Programs are Offered? Less than one year certificate|One but less than two years certificate|Associate’s degree|Bachelor’s degree|Postbaccalaureate certificate|Master’s degree|Post-master’s certificate|Doctor’s degree – research/scholarship|Doctor’s degree – professional practice


What is the Campus Setting? City: Small


Is There Campus Housing? Yes


What is the Student Population? 11040.0


How Many Undergraduate Students Are There? 8436.0


What is the Youngstown State University Graduation Rate? 53%


What is the Transfer Out Rate? 17%


Cohort Year: Fall 2017


What is the net cost to attend Youngstown State University? $11,740
